5.32.12 Generation of Loads
Purpose
This command is used to generate Moving Loads, UBC Seismic
loads and Wind Loads using previously specified load definitions.
Primary load cases may be generated using previously defined load
systems. The following sections describe generation of moving
loads, UBC seismic loads and Wind Loads.
Generation of Moving Loads
Pre-defined moving load system types may be used to generate the
desired number of primary load cases, each representing a
particular position of the moving load system on the structure.
This procedure will simulate the movement of a vehicle in a
specified direction on a specified plane on the structure.
